About the role

  • Working under the supervision of Early Childhood Educators (ECEs) and the Childcare Manager, the ECEA assists with the supervision, care, and engagement of children in a licensed childcare environment.

Responsibilities

  • Willingness to support culturally grounded programming
  • Support children in daily routines including meals, rest time, outdoor play, transitions, and personal care routines such as diapering and toileting
  • Support safe transitions between activities and program areas
  • Program Support
  • Observe children during play and daily activities and share observations with ECEs to support program planning
  • Support inclusive practices that respect the individual needs, abilities, and backgrounds of all children
  • Support activities that reflect Yuułuʔiłʔatḥ culture, community values, and connection to land and place
  • Support children in developing social skills, emotional regulation, and cooperative play
  • Work collaboratively with ECEs, ECEAs, Childcare Support Workers (RA) and other staff to support daily program operations
  • Provide guidance to Childcare Support Workers (RA) when appropriate by modelling positive interactions and program routines
